What Is a 6-Foot Container?
A 6-foot container is a storage system designed for transport and storage, normally measuring 6 feet in length, 5 feet in width, and 4.5 feet in height. While these dimensions can somewhat differ depending on the manufacturer, they usually use approximately 180 cubic feet of storage area. Their compact size makes them ideal for numerous applications, consisting of domestic, industrial, and commercial usages.

FAQ SectionQ1: What can be kept in a 6-foot container?
A: 6-foot containers can save a wide selection of items, including furnishings, equipment, stock, and personal belongings. However, it's necessary to make sure that the products are correctly packed to maximize area.
Q2: How much weight can a 6-foot container hold?
A: The weight capacity differs by building, however generally, a 6-foot container can hold around 1,500 pounds. Constantly examine the particular weight limit provided by the producer.
Q3: Are 6-foot containers weatherproof?
A: Most 6-foot containers are designed to withstand different weather, but it's necessary to ensure proper sealing and ventilation for optimum protection.
Q4: Can I personalize my 6-foot container?
A: Yes, numerous manufacturers use personalization alternatives, permitting you to include shelving, lighting, or ventilation according to your needs.
Q5: How do I transport a 6-foot container?
A: 6-foot containers can be carried using flatbed trucks or specialized container transport cars. Ensure that the container is safely secured during transport.
